Bunk beds can be an enjoyable and space-saving method to add extra sleeping space to your child's bedroom. They are also perfect for sleepovers or if your children share a room.

mrsflatpack-high-sleeper-cambridge-high-bed-grey-white-12705.jpgWhen you are buying bunk beds, you should take into account the material, size and design. Be aware of the age of your children and how they will utilize it.

Size

A bunk bed is an excellent solution to save space in a small area. They are ideal for children who love to play because they provide more space for sleeping.

Bunk beds are available in a variety of sizes and configurations. You can choose the one that is best bunk beds for kids for your family. The most popular options are twin-over-twin and twin-over-full queen over queen beds. There are bunk beds on sale beds that come in a wide range of colors and finishes.

Before deciding on bunk beds, it's important to measure the space. Take into consideration the height of the ceiling and the floor space. You'll need to know how many people will use it in addition to their weight and age.

Ideally, the top bunk should sit between 33 and 36 inches away from the ceiling to ensure security. This is especially important when you have children who are tall, or if you require a space for adults to sleep in while they sleep.

Another thing to keep in mind is the mattress size. There are a variety of bunk bed mattresses available with cooling memory foam, hybrid and regular mattresses.

It's best to choose a low-profile bed for the bunk below. You don't want the sleeper to slide off, and you don't want a bulky mattress to put too much strain on the frame of your bunk bed.

It is important to consider the thickness of the mattress to ensure the security and comfort of the sleepers. The typical bottom bunk mattress should be between 8 to 10 inches in thickness.

The ideal bunk mattress should include a comfortable layer of at approximately 2 inches thick, and a foundation that is at least 6 inches in thickness. It should be thick enough so that there is space between the mattress and top bunk, which allows the sleeper to sit upright when sleeping.

When you are looking for bunk beds it is important to consider the weight limit along with the ladder's size and thickness. All of these elements can make a big difference in the comfort and safety of your bunk bed.

Style

If you're planning to furnish a shared bedroom or converting a guest room, bunk beds can be the solution to many of your space-related issues. They're flexible and easy to adapt to your requirements.

They can also be used to create extra sleeping areas in cabins, vacation homes, or even small apartments. The key is finding a bunk bed configuration that matches your home's layout and allows to accommodate all of your sleeping needs, without losing any space.

Some bunk beds can be designed so that the top bunk is accessed by stairs rather than climbing a ladder. This is ideal for children who aren't strong enough climb a ladder or don't know how to comprehend the idea of safety.

Another popular bunk bed configuration is the L-shape. This design creates a compact space that is perfect for the bookshelf or Bunk beds in Sale desk. It's a great option for those living in smaller houses and apartments.

You can pick from a variety of colors and styles for an L-shaped bed, including wood or metal. They are usually equipped with a desk.

The right desk can be used as a spot to do homework or other work and can also be used to create a reading zone for children. The desk can also be used as additional storage for books. It can also be paired with a computer chair and a projector for a great setup for a movie night.

Many people think that bunk beds are twin beds that stack one on top of each other. They are able to be configured with an trundle at the bottom. These bunks are especially useful for guests and teens who want to share a space with family or friends.

These bunks are found in a wide range of materials, such as reclaimed timber and solid pine. They're available in a variety colors such as creamy French white to brushed gray. They can bring a touch of farmhouse style to a modern or contemporary kid's bedroom, or they can be used in conjunction with other furniture with an eclectic style.

Materials

Bunk beds can be a chic and functional solution for your bedroom. There are many options for styles, materials, and configurations, so be aware of your preferences prior to buying a bunk bed.

The material used to construct the bunk bed is the main factor in how it looks and feels in the bedroom, as well as the degree of durability. You can pick bunk beds made of metal, wood or a mix of both, depending on your preferences.

Wood bunk beds offer a natural, warm feeling and are generally more attractive than metal alternatives. They are also less likely to be damaged than metal bunk beds, making them more durable over the course of time.

They are also more affordable than their metal counterparts and come with many styles, colors, and shapes. They're also a great option for families with children of different tastes.

Some bunk beds come with drawers that can be used for storage. This is a great way to store any extra items in the bedroom. The drawers can be put under the top bunk or integrated into the headboard unit.

Shelves are another fantastic storage option. They can be incorporated into the headboard of the top bunk, or hung on a wall to create an attractive space that is accessible for the children.

You should make sure that the bunk bed you pick is designed for your child's height and age. This will ensure they aren't at risk of falling off the top. You should also select bunk beds that fit with the style of your room.

You can also try to find bunk beds with unique features, such as tents or slides. This can be a fun way for children to transform the bunk beds into their own small indoor playground. The tents could have different patterns, designs and shapes that can spark their imagination and transform the room into an indoor play zone.

Storage

Whether you have a small bedroom or shared room, bunk beds with built-in storage can make the most of space by giving you more drawer and closet space. Lofts and bunks are available in a variety of styles and finishes and there are many options to add extra storage to the bed, from under-bed drawers to shoe organizers.

A pull-out drawer is the most popular way to store items in a bunk bed. These drawers are ideal to store books and toys and other items. They can also be easily accessible when you need to get ready for the day.

Another option for storage is the bunk bed shelf. This easy, affordable solution offers extra storage as well as an area to hang clothes, towels or other small items that aren't appropriate to hang on the bed.

Bunk bed shelves can be an excellent option for parents with children who are young. They can be used to store a child's belongings in the top bunk while a parent remains nearby to help them if they require help. These shelves can also be used as a decorative feature to add style to a room.

If you have a small child you can be sure that they will want to study or read in their bedroom. You can find bunk beds with built-in desks or study lofts to provide the safety of a controlled, secure learning space.

If you have a vast space, a bunk bed that has stairs can be incredibly useful. This model features side-loaded and front-loaded drawers that provide additional storage as well as safe and easy access to the upper bed.

There are a variety of styles and finishes available for these bunk beds with storage steps. Therefore, there's something for everyone's taste. Some are made from wood, while others are designed to look like a daybed with an L-shaped configuration.

If you're considering a bunk bed that has storage, think about the dimensions of the room and whether it is intended to be used as an individual bed or as a double. Also, you should consider the age and weight of each person sleeping as well as special needs. Your goal is to make a comfortable and functional sleeping area for your children.
